Intel officially ships dual-core processor, chipset for it
Today Intel officially announced that Alienware, Dell and Velocity Micro launched sales of new PCs and workstations on company´s dual-core processors.
The first dual-core platform includes Intel Pentium XE 840 3.2GHz CPU and Intel® 955X Express chipset.
Intel Pentium XE 840:
- 3.2GHz clock rate
- 800MHz FSB
- 2MB L2 cache (1MB per each core)
- Intel Extended Memory 64
- Hyper-Threading
- Execute Disable Bit
- 206mm² crystal size
- 230M transistors
- 90nm process
Intel 955X Express:
- 800/1066MHz FSB
- Up to 8GB of dual-channel DDR2-667/533 memory with ECC
- Intel Memory Pipeline
- PCI-Express x16
- 6 x PCI-Express x1
- 8 x USB 2.0
- Intel High Definition Audio 7.1
- 4 x Serial ATA II
- Intel Matrix Storage
- RAID 0, 1, 5, 10 and Intel Matrix RAID
- Advanced Host Controller Interface (AHCI)
In 1,000-unit quantities Intel Pentium Extreme Edition 840 costs $999, while Intel 955X Express is priced $50.
